作为一名对安卓开发充满好奇的16岁少年,你一定想尽快上手搭建一个属于自己的安卓应用框架。别担心,这里为你准备了一份新手必看的指南,让你能够快速、高效地搭建安卓开发框架。以下是五大实用步骤,助你从零开始,迈向安卓开发高手之路。
步骤一:环境搭建
1.1 安装Android Studio
首先,你需要安装Android Studio,这是Google官方推荐的安卓开发环境。下载完成后,按照安装向导进行安装。安装过程中,记得勾选“Include Java”选项,以确保Java开发环境一同安装。
# macOS/Linux
brew cask install android-studio
# Windows
# 下载安装包,并按照提示完成安装
1.2 配置SDK和AVD
在Android Studio中,需要配置SDK(软件开发工具包)和AVD(Android虚拟设备)。打开“SDK Manager”和“AVD Manager”,下载所需的SDK版本,并创建一个AVD来模拟不同的安卓设备。
# 创建AVD
open avdmanager
步骤二:创建项目
2.1 打开Android Studio
启动Android Studio,选择“Start a new Android Studio project”。
2.2 选择模板
在“Create New Project”界面,选择合适的模板。对于初学者,推荐从“Empty Activity”开始。
2.3 配置项目信息
填写项目名称、保存位置等基本信息。然后,选择语言(Java或Kotlin)和最低API级别。
步骤三:了解项目结构
3.1 熟悉布局文件
布局文件定义了用户界面(UI)。在项目目录中,找到res/layout文件夹,这里的XML文件定义了Activity的布局。
3.2 代码结构
项目的主要代码文件位于src目录下。Activity类定义了应用的界面和交互逻辑。
步骤四:搭建基本框架
4.1 创建Activity
在src目录下创建一个新的Java或Kotlin文件,用于定义Activity。例如,创建一个名为MainActivity的Activity。
public class MainActivity extends AppCompatActivity {
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.activity_main);
}
}
4.2 设计UI
在res/layout/activity_main.xml文件中,定义MainActivity的布局。
<?xml version="1.0" encoding="utf-8"?>
<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android"
android:layout_width="match_parent"
android:layout_height="match_parent">
<TextView
android:id="@+id/textView"
android:layout_width="wrap_content"
android:layout_height="wrap_content"
android:text="Hello World!"
android:layout_centerInParent="true" />
</RelativeLayout>
4.3 逻辑处理
在MainActivity类中,可以编写逻辑代码,如响应用户点击事件。
Button button = findViewById(R.id.button);
button.setOnClickListener(new View.OnClickListener() {
@Override
public void onClick(View v) {
TextView textView = findViewById(R.id.textView);
textView.setText("Button clicked!");
}
});
步骤五:测试与运行
5.1 运行应用
点击Android Studio中的“Run”按钮,应用将在模拟器或真实设备上运行。
5.2 测试应用
在应用运行过程中,可以通过模拟器的物理按键或虚拟按键进行测试。
通过以上五大步骤,你就可以搭建一个基本的安卓开发框架了。接下来,你就可以在这个基础上不断学习和实践,逐渐成为一名优秀的安卓开发者。加油!
